Ion Energy Ltd (ION) - Total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Ion Energy Ltd (ION) holds total assets worth CA$1.34 Million CAD (≈ $969.71K USD) as of September 2025.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ments.

Annual Total Assets for Ion Energy Ltd (2013–2024)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Ion Energy Ltd from 2013 to 2024.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2024-12-31 | CA$1.38 Million ≈ $997.77K |
-59.38% |
| 2023-12-31 | CA$3.40 Million ≈ $2.46 Million |
-9.13% |
| 2022-12-31 | CA$3.74 Million ≈ $2.70 Million |
-42.28% |
| 2021-12-31 | CA$6.47 Million ≈ $4.68 Million |
+132.45% |
| 2020-12-31 | CA$2.79 Million ≈ $2.01 Million |
+117.52% |
| 2019-12-31 | CA$1.28 Million ≈ $926.33K |
+6.99% |
| 2018-12-31 | CA$1.20 Million ≈ $865.78K |
+187.97% |
| 2017-12-31 | CA$415.62K ≈ $300.65K |
-77.89% |
| 2016-12-31 | CA$1.88 Million ≈ $1.36 Million |
+73.39% |
| 2015-12-31 | CA$1.08 Million ≈ $784.40K |
-7.94% |
| 2014-12-31 | CA$1.18 Million ≈ $852.07K |
-82.10% |
| 2013-12-31 | CA$6.58 Million ≈ $4.76 Million |
-- |
About Ion Energy Ltd
Osiris One Metals Ltd. engages in the acquisition and exploration of mineral properties in Mongolia. The company explores for lithium deposits. Its flagship property is the Baavhai Uul Lithium Brine project that covers approximately an area of 63,000 hectares located in Mongolia.
